About Sisto Badalocchio

  • Sisto Badalocchio Rosa (28 June 1585 – c.
  • 1647) was an Italian painter and engraver of the Bolognese School. Born in Parma, he worked first under Agostino Carracci in Bologna, then Annibale Carracci, in Rome.
  • He worked with Annibale till 1609, then moved back to Parma.
  • His best known work as an engraver was the Raphael's Bible series, which he created together with his fellow student, Giovanni Lanfranco.
  • The images depict a series of frescoes by Raphael's workshop in the Vatican loggia.
  • As a painter, his most important work are the frescoes in the church of San Giovanni Evangelista, Reggio Emilia, which are based on Correggio's earlier works.
  • In this church, he executed the decoration of the dome and pendentives.
  • The dome fresco represents the parousia, i.e.
  • the second coming of Christ, while the pendentives are adorned by the four cardinal virtues.
  • Though he often cooperated in fresco painting with Lanfranco, for example in Annibale-designed series the San Diego Chapel in San Giacomo degli Spagnoli (1602–1607) and in Palazzo Costaguti (Nessus and Deianeira), Badalocchio never received the same recognition as his peer.
  • Nevertheless, he is recognized today as an important figure in bringing the artistic styles of the Italian Baroque to northern Italy.
